| 1 | Lymphomatous involvement of gastrointestinal tract: Evaluation by positron emission tomography with ^(18)F-fluorodeoxyglucose显示文摘AIM: To demonstrate the 18F-fluorodeoxyglucose positron emission tomography (18F-FDG PET) findings in patients with non-Hodgkin's lymphoma (NHL) involving the gastrointestinal (GI) tract and the clinical utility of modality despite of the known normal uptake of FDG in the GI tract.METHODS: Thirty-three patients with biopsy-proven gastrointestinal NHL who had undergone FDG-PET scan were included. All the patients were injected with 10-15 mCi FDG and scanned approximately 60 min later with a CTI/Siemens HR (+) PET scanner. PET scans were reviewed and the maximum standard uptake value (SUVmax) of the lesions was measured before and after the treatment,if data were available and compared with histologic diagnoses.RESULTS: Twenty-five patients had a high-grade lymphoma and eight had a low-grade lymphoma. The stomach was the most common site of the involvement (20 patients). In high-grade lymphoma, PET showed focal nodular or diffuse hypermetabolic activity. The average SUVmax±SD was 11.58±5.83. After the therapy,the patients whose biopsies showed no evidence of lymphoma had a lower uptake without focal lesions.The SUVmax±SD decreased from 11.58±5.83 to 2.21±0.78. In patients whose post-treatment biopsies showed lymphoma, the SUVmax±SD was 9.42±6.27. Low-grade follicular lymphomas of the colon and stomach showed diffuse hypermetabolic activity in the bowel wall (SUVmax 8.2 and 10.3, respectively). The SUVmax was 2.02-3.8 (mean 3.02) in the stomach lesions of patients with MALT lymphoma.CONCLUSION: 18F-FDG PET contributes to the diagnosis of high-grade gastrointestinal non-Hodgkin's lymphoma,even when there is the normal background FDG activity. Furthermore, the SUV plays a role in evaluating treatment response. Low-grade NHL demonstrates FDG uptake but at a lesser intensity than seen in high-grade NHL. | Sith Phongkitkarun Vithya Varavithya Toshiki Kazama Silvana C Faria Martha V Mar Donald A Podoloff Homer A Macapinlac | 2005 | World Journal of Gastroenterology2005,11,46: | 6 |
| 2 | Added value of hepatobiliary phase gadoxetic acid-enhanced MRI for diagnosing hepatocellular carcinoma in high-risk patients显示文摘AIM:To determine the added value of hepatobiliary phase(HBP)gadoxetic acid-enhanced magnetic resonance imaging(MRI)in evaluating hepatic nodules in high-risk patients.METHODS:The institutional review board approved this retrospective study and waived the requirement for informed consent.This study included 100 patients at high risk for hepatocellular carcinoma(HCC)and 105hepatic nodules that were larger than 1 cm.A blind review of two MR image sets was performed in a random order:set 1,unenhanced(T1-and T2-weighted)and dynamic images;and set 2,unenhanced,dynamic20-min and HBP images.The diagnostic accuracy,sensitivity,specificity,positive predictive value(PPV),and negative predictive value(NPV)were compared for the two image sets.Univariate and multivariate analyses were performed on the MR characteristics utilized to diagnose HCC.RESULTS:A total of 105 hepatic nodules were identified in 100 patients.Fifty-nine nodules were confirmed to be HCC.The diameter of the 59 HCCs ranged from1 to 12 cm(mean:1.9 cm).The remaining 46 nodules were benign(28 were of hepatocyte origin,nine were hepatic cysts,seven were hemangiomas,one was chronic inflammation,and one was focal fat infiltration).The diagnostic accuracy significantly increased with the addition of HBP images,from 88.7%in set 1to 95.5%in set 2(P=0.002).In set 1 vs set 2,the sensitivity and NPV increased from 79.7%to 93.2%and from 78.9%to 91.8%,respectively,whereas the specificity and PPV were not significantly different.The hypointensity on the HBP images was the most sensitive(93.2%),and typical arterial enhancement followed by washout was the most specific(97.8%).The multivariate analysis revealed that typical arterial enhancement followed by washout,hyperintensity on T2-weighted images,and hypointensity on HBP images were statistically significant MRI findings that could diagnose HCC(P<0.05).CONCLUSION:The addition of HBP gadoxetic acidenhanced MRI statistically improved the diagnostic accuracy in HCCs larger than 1 cm.Typical arterial enhancement followed by washout and hypointensity on HBP images are useful for diagnosing HCC. | Sith Phongkitkarun Kuruwin Limsamutpetch Penampai Tannaphai Janjira Jatchavala | 2013 | World Journal of Gastroenterology2013,19,45: | 3 |
| 3 | Assessment of gastrointestinal stromal tumors with computed tomography following treatment with imatinib mesylate显示文摘AIM: To evaluate and characterize the patterns of disease progression of metastatic or unresectable gastrointestinal stromal tumor (GIST) treated with imatinib mesylate, and to determine the prognostic significance associated with disease progression. METHODS: Clinical data and computed tomography (CT) images were retrospectively reviewed in 17 GIST patients who were treated with imatinib mesylate from October 2002 to October 2006. Apart from using size measurement for evaluation of tumor response [Response Evaluation Criteria in Solid Tumors (RECIST) criteria], patterns of CT changes during treatment were evaluated and correlated with clinical data. RESULTS: There were eight non-responders and nine responders. Five patterns of CT change during treatment were found: focal progression (FP), generalized progression (GP), generalized cystic change (GC), new cystic lesion (NC) and new solid lesion (NS). At the end of study, all non-responders showed GP, whereas responders showed cystic change (GC and NC) and response according to RECIST criteria. Overall survival was significantly better in patients with cystic change or response within the RECIST criteria compared with GP patients (P = 0.0271). CONCLUSION: Various patterns of CT change in patients with GIST who responded to imatinib mesylate were demonstrated, and might determine the prognosis of the disease. A combination of RECIST criteria and pattern of CT change are proposed for response evaluation in GIST. | Sith Phongkitkarun Cholada Phaisanphrukkun Janjira Jatchavala Ekaphop Sirachainan | 2008 | World Journal of Gastroenterology2008,14,6: | 2 |
